What is the difference between tripe and green tripe?

Tripe is the stomach lining of animals such as cows, buffalo and sheep. GREEN TRIPE refers to tripe that has not been touched, not bleached, not cleaned and not scalded.

Why is tripe bleached?

The tripe from a newly-slaughtered cow is yellowish (almost brownish and, in some cases, greenish) and bits of undigested food may still be attached to it. A “dressed” tripe is pale, almost white, and it has been soaked in a chlorine solution to remove impurities The process is called bleaching.

What do tripe taste like?

What Does Tripe Taste Like? Tripe contains little fat and most of its flavor comes from the surrounding organs, giving it a mild liver-like flavor Tripe is mostly valued for its chewy texture—it is made up of smooth muscle and lots of connective tissue. If undercooked, tripe can be very tough.
